She must go on.

She had a pleasant ride before her, and delightful companionship; and she was going to school.

The world was wide, and she had entered it.

She had no mind to pause thus on the threshold, and never see further than Montana.
Moreover, the closing words of the woman did not please her.
"I cannot stay," she said decidedly.

"I'm going to school.
